The Phonics Starters program at Phonics Play is designed for children aged 4 years (LKG) who have already learnt basic letter sounds and letter names. This level helps children move from recognising individual sounds to blending sounds together, an essential step towards independent reading.
Using a structured Synthetic Phonics approach, children learn how sounds combine to form syllables and simple words. This stage builds the confidence needed for reading and spelling in the years ahead.
We begin by strengthening the child’s understanding of all the letter sounds and their corresponding letter names. A strong foundation ensures children can recognise letters quickly and produce the correct sounds with confidence.
Once children are confident with individual sounds, they begin blending consonants with short vowel sounds to form simple two-letter combinations.

Children practise these blends with all regular consonants while letters with multiple sound patterns, such as C, G, and X, are introduced at a later stage.
This systematic blending helps children understand how sounds join together naturally to create syllables and strengthens every phonics starters word they learn.

Instead of memorising words, children learn to blend individual sounds, making reading easier and more meaningful.
Children are introduced to simple, high-frequency two-letter sight words that appear regularly in everyday reading.
